Virtual Conglomerates: Market Wants New Kinds of Content

This is a great story from the NY Times that highlights the new media model.  Content development can happen fast and inexpensive.  Digg’s Kevin Rose and Jay Adelson are just doing their thing but the thing here is that the market wants ‘new’ kinds of content.  This is a great opportunity for PodTech, Digg, and other new producers. 

It will be hard for them to run more than one company.  Then again with virtual space being so dominant in our culture why not have a ‘virtual conglomerate’.
